She enrolled first as a nurse, and then expanded her efforts to serve as a scout and spy for the Union in occupied South Carolina. Shortly after Abraham Lincoln’s call to arms in April 1861, Tubman realized that joining forces with the Federal military would increase her effectiveness in the fight against slavery, and she volunteered for duty. In 1860 she helped liberate runaway slave Charles Nalle from a slave catcher in Troy, N.Y. Tubman wasn’t afraid of assisting her escaped brothers and sisters either. As a renowned abolitionist and intrepid Underground Railroad conductor who went into slave territory to lead refugees to safety in the North and Canada, she had undertaken numerous clandestine and dangerous rescues. ![]() When the Civil War began, Harriet Tubman had already been a freedom fighter for more than a decade. Harriet Tubman helped plan a South Carolina river raid that freed hundreds of slaves. During his tenure he worked to desegregate the armed forces after World War II, established the NAACP’s Legal Defense Fund and infiltrated the Ku Klux Klan to expose those involved with lynchings and other human rights violations. Incognegro is in part based on the life of Walter Francis White, the Executive Secretary of the NAACP from 1931 until his death in 1955.
